The variables are all in there:
 

export DOORSTOP_ENABLE=TRUE
export DOORSTOP_INVOKE_DLL_PATH=${SERVER_DIR}/BepInEx/core/BepInEx.Preloader.dll
export DOORSTOP_CORLIB_OVERRIDE_PATH=${SERVER_DIR}/unstripped_corlib
export LD_LIBRARY_PATH="${SERVER_DIR}/doorstop_libs":$LD_LIBRARY_PATH
export LD_PRELOAD=libdoorstop_x64.so:$LD_PRELOAD
export DYLD_LIBRARY_PATH="${SERVER_DIR}/doorstop_libs"
export DYLD_INSERT_LIBRARIES="${SERVER_DIR}/libdoorstop_x64.so"
export LD_LIBRARY_PATH=${SERVER_DIR}/linux64:"$LD_LIBRARY_PATH"

 

Only because they look a little different they are not different, the path's are all the same, just drop the mod in your main Valheim directory and it should run just fine. ;)

 

FYI: ValheimPlus also runns BepInEx so it's not different, you only have to replace the files and enable ValheimPlus in the Docker template.

4 minutes ago, Seryth said:

I use my internal IP 

I have given them the external IP for my network

If you are able to connect it can be a port forwarding issue or a problem with your ISP.

 

Please go to your router and look if you forwarded all 3 ports UDP (please only UDP not TCP or both, only UDP) in your router so that they are reachable from "outside"

How they try to connect? Steam Server Browser? Keep in mind they have to connect with YOURPUBLICIP:PORT+1 (eg: 2.195.219.11:2457).

3 hours ago, Seryth said:

I found this article and added the ports listed in it as well and rebooted the router and everything is working fine now.

The additional ports are not needed! This is just semi automatic generated site, I never recommend opening ports that are not activly in use because this is a security risk!

 

Please trust me the port 2456, 2457, 2458 UDP are the only ports that are needed, it works for me and many others here.

Also please note the ports that you opened can't anyways communicate with the container itself because you don't forwarded the ports in the container or did you?

 

Eventually the reboot of the router solved the problem...
